What Are Aesthetic Self-Portraits?
Defining Aesthetic Self-Portrait Photography
Aesthetic self-portrait photography is an art form characterized by its focus on personal expression through visually striking images. Unlike traditional portrait photography that may adhere to specific guidelines or compositions, aesthetic self-portraits prioritize creative freedom. They often incorporate elements such as lighting, color palettes, and abstract concepts to evoke feelings or narratives.

Techniques for Capturing Aesthetic Self-Portraits
Lighting: A Key Element
The way light interacts with subjects dramatically influences the mood of an image. Natural light is often preferred for its soft quality; however, many photographers experiment with artificial lighting sources to create dramatic effects.
Golden Hour Magic
Photographers frequently chase the golden hour—shortly after sunrise or before sunset—when natural light casts warm hues across landscapes and faces alike. This time yields some truly breathtaking aesthetic photos to print.
Composition Matters: Framing Your Vision
Framing is crucial in any type of photography but takes on added importance in aesthetic self-portraiture due to its artistic nature:
Rule of Thirds: Positioning key elements along imagined grid lines. Leading Lines: Utilizing pathways or lines within a scene to guide viewers’ eyes toward the subject. Negative Space: Leaving areas around the subject empty helps draw attention where you want it.Creative Editing Techniques

Aesthetic Colors: Setting the Mood
Choosing Your Color Palette Wisely
Colors evoke emotions; thus selecting your palette strategically is paramount in achieving desired effects:
Warm Tones: Often convey comfort and positivity. Cool Tones: Suggest calmness or introspection. Monochromatic Schemes: Create striking visuals while simplifying focus upon subjects.Aesthetic Colorful Portrait Photography

Placement Considerations
When decorating spaces with self-portraits consider these factors:
Focal Points: Choose walls where artwork draws attention. Groupings: Create visual interest by clustering several pieces together. Size Variances: Mix small prints with larger canvases for dynamic appeal.How To Hang Large Canvases Like a Pro?
Hanging large canvases requires careful consideration so they achieve maximum impact without overwhelming spaces:
1) Measure Twice & Cut Once (Figuratively): Ensure proper positioning based on ceiling heights & surrounding furniture lines. 2) Use Appropriate Hardware Depending On Canvas Weight (E.g., D-rings vs Picture Hangers) 3) Step Back Regularly During Installation To Assess Overall Balance Within Your Space
